Subject: [PATCH bpf-next] selftests/bpf: more succinct Makefile output

Similarly to bpftool/libbpf output, make selftests/bpf output succinct
per-item output line. Output is roughly as follows:

$ make
...
  CLANG-LLC [test_maps] pyperf600.o
  CLANG-LLC [test_maps] strobemeta.o
  CLANG-LLC [test_maps] pyperf100.o
  EXTRA-OBJ [test_progs] cgroup_helpers.o
  EXTRA-OBJ [test_progs] trace_helpers.o
     BINARY test_align
     BINARY test_verifier_log
   GEN-SKEL [test_progs] fexit_bpf2bpf.skel.h
   GEN-SKEL [test_progs] test_global_data.skel.h
   GEN-SKEL [test_progs] sendmsg6_prog.skel.h
...

To see the actual command invocation, verbose mode can be turned on with V=1
argument:

$ make V=1

... very verbose output ...

+# Emit succinct information message describing current building step
+# $1 - generic step name (e.g., CC, LINK, etc);
+# $2 - optional "flavor" specifier; if provided, will be emitted as [flavor];
+# $3 - target (assumed to be file); only file name will be emitted;
+# $4 - optional extra arg, emitted as-is, if provided.
+ifeq ($(V),1)
+msg =
+else
+msg = @$(info $(1)$(if $(2), [$(2)]) $(notdir $(3)))$(if $(4), $(4))
+endif
+
+# override lib.mk's default rules
+OVERRIDE_TARGETS := 1
+override define CLEAN
+	$(call msg,    CLEAN)
+	$(RM) -r $(TEST_GEN_PROGS) $(TEST_GEN_PROGS_EXTENDED) $(TEST_GEN_FILES) $(EXTRA_CLEAN)
+endef
+
 include ../lib.mk
